The Role of Front-End Developers

Freelance Front-end developers are responsible for creating the user-facing components of websites and web applications. This includes designing and developing the layout and functionality of web pages, as well as ensuring that the site is responsive and accessible across different devices and browsers. They work closely with designers and back-end developers to create a seamless user experience.

One of the primary responsibilities of front-end developers is to write clean and efficient code. This involves using HTML, CSS, and JavaScript to build the UI components of a website or application. They also need to understand how to optimize their code for performance and maintainability, ensuring that the site runs smoothly and is easy to update.

Another critical aspect of front-end development is user experience design. Front-end developers need to have a strong understanding of how users interact with websites and be able to design interfaces that are intuitive and easy to use. This involves creating wireframes, mockups, and prototypes, as well as conducting user testing to refine the design.

Skills Required for Front-End Development

To succeed as a front-end developer, there are several skills that you must possess. Firstly, you need a strong understanding of HTML, CSS, and JavaScript, which are the building blocks of front-end development. You should be comfortable working with these languages and know how to use them to create responsive and accessible websites.

In addition to technical skills, front-end developers also need to have strong design skills. This includes an understanding of color theory, typography, and layout design, as well as the ability to create wireframes and prototypes. You should also be familiar with design tools such as Sketch, Figma, or Adobe XD.

Another critical skill for front-end developers is problem-solving. You should be able to identify and troubleshoot issues in your code and be able to find solutions to complex problems. This requires a combination of analytical thinking and creativity, as well as the ability to learn new technologies quickly.

Finally, communication skills are essential for front-end developers. You need to be able to work effectively with designers, back-end developers, and other stakeholders to deliver high-quality projects. This involves being able to articulate your ideas clearly and collaborate with others to find the best solutions.

The Impact of Front-End Developers

Front-end developers play a vital role in the web development industry, shaping the look and feel of the websites and applications we use every day. They are responsible for creating interfaces that are intuitive, easy to use, and visually appealing, which can have a significant impact on user engagement and retention.

In recent years, front-end development has become more complex, requiring developers to keep up with new technologies and design trends. This has led to the emergence of specialized front-end frameworks such as React, Angular, and Vue.js, which have become increasingly popular among developers.

The rise of these frameworks has also led to a growing demand for front-end developers, as companies seek to create more sophisticated and engaging user experiences. Front-end developers are now in high demand across a range of industries, from e-commerce and finance to healthcare and education.
